Review of Swiss Miss (1938) by William W — 28 Jun 2016
Some really fine comedic set-pieces to see here, though studio ideas to both pad the length with silly musical numbers and broaden their prospective audience (and thus coffers) with romance and the aforementioned songs weren't the brightest in the world.
Still a good comedy that's essential watching for fans of both the duo and of that era of comedy in general.
